Given the series orientation towards multiplayer in the final chapters on the PS2, it's quite surprising to find Tools of Destruction a solely single-player experience. With a handful of mini-games Tools of Destruction can be rushed through over a weekend, with the only real replay value stemming from Insomniac's traditional selection of Skill Point challenges to achieve on every level.- Total Video Games

Top Spin 4 preserves the series' signature depth, ensuring that it remains the most advanced tennis experience available to gamers. Its easy to learn, hard to master control system is a triumph, and manages to retain overtones of simulation while simultaneously executing accessibility. Even without Virtua Tennis' sense of silliness and whimsy, Top Spin 4 is still a real hoot and, apart from one or two niggles, it's perhaps only limited by the repetitive nature of the sport itself.- Total Video Games

FIFA Street 3 thoroughly improves the series with its leap onto the next-gen consoles, not only visually, but in terms of gameplay and all-round appeal as well. However, if you're looking for single-player mileage out of it, you're best of getting a copy of PES or FIFA. This game is unashamedly all about multiplayer party gaming.- Total Video Games
